Ralo Fam Goon takes it straight from the dirt to the block, showing the world how he’s flipping raw land into prime real estate. In this clip, he breaks down his vision for a whole empire: six-car garages, apartments, a grocery store, salon suites, restaurant, hookah lounge, and even a masjid for the community. He makes it clear this ain’t rap cap—this is building from the mud into something real, something generational.
While most rappers brag about bricks and street life, Ralo is showing what it looks like to invest, expand, and put on for the fam. He calls the development “Pakistan” and flexes how he’s turning struggle into legacy without owing a dime. It’s a blueprint for how hood dreams become empires when vision meets hustle.
